Output d85954fce6d0394decfc4be7bd241cfaaa6ea68ff0729a2a84bc7d1ab59f744d:17

value
16565
script pubkey
OP_0 OP_PUSHBYTES_20 bcf34596f206afd6218df9c10ef1550e00c56ba4
address
bc1qhne5t9hjq6havgvdl8qsau24pcqv26ayqmjz6v
transaction
d85954fce6d0394decfc4be7bd241cfaaa6ea68ff0729a2a84bc7d1ab59f744d
confirmations
67628
spent
true